    Eat your way around the globe at The Red Dragon Centre during World Food Week

    Whether it’s Italian, Chinese or Indian food, The Red Dragon Centre is celebrating the variety of cuisines on offer within the entertainment centre during World Food Week.

    From Monday the 24th to Sunday the 30th of June, families are encouraged to try all the different types of food around The Red Dragon Centre in Cardiff Bay. The centre runs a variety of offers for lunches, which can be accessed online.

    With nine different food venues, the entertainment centre offers a variety of dishes and cuisines, including traditional and regional dishes from around the world and all you can eat buffets. Visitors can also have a bite to eat whilst enjoying a bowling session at Hollywood Bowl or trying their luck at Grosvenor Casino. With an Odeon Cinema in the centre, it’s the perfect opportunity to grab some food before watching Toy Story 4 or Men in Black International.

    BLOG: Seven places to dine out at The Red Dragon Centre

    Emma Constantinou, Marketing Manager at The Red Dragon Centre, said:

    “We’re extremely proud of all the different cuisines and cultures that come together at The Red Dragon Centre.

    “During World Food Week we want to encourage visitors to re-awaken their taste buds and embark on a global food journey. Whether you fancy something exotic, a classic burger or want to take on a spice challenge, The Red Dragon Centre has something for everyone, making it a great place for families to enjoy a day out where even the pickiest eater will find something they can enjoy.”

    Throughout the week, visitors will also have the chance to win free lunches at the centre by entering competitions daily on The Red Dragon Centre’s Facebook page.
